Responsibilities:

 

  • Prepare proposals, request quotes, and negotiate purchase terms and conditions with vendors or feasible providers, and look for the best option in the market.
  • Prepare and issue purchase orders and agreements that meet the quantity and quality expectations of the organization.
  • Research and find suppliers that produce quality items or offer astounding services within the business’s budget (Staffing agencies, hotels, airlines, rentals, etc.)
  • Perform price analysis, comparing available goods or services with industry trends to determine the most suitable provider.
  • Track inventory and restock goods when needed, working closely with the project team to understand details of procurement requirements.
  • Analyze and monitor suppliers’ performance and manage disputes with suppliers regarding pricing, conditions, and terms.
  • Analyze invoices for all contracted services to ensure accuracy to approve payments.
  • Register all purchases of each project for accurate client billing, maintaining accurate records regarding project expenses.
  • Record purchases for proper reconciliation by the administration department.
  • Manage the company’s Mexico, Canada, and US Avetta connections for every project and make sure they are in compliance and complete any questionnaires and manual audits required.
  • Update the company’s information and insurance policies
